Ed, I'm with you on that nap. Just mowed and trimmed a friend's property and then came back and weedwacked for hours, got the orchard done and most of the white fencing. The Echo trimmer does a good job.

I now have three pieces of equipment down, so tomorrow will be a repair day. One cheap little push mower whose 39 dollar Briggs engine would not start the second year. Time for a new plug and SeaFoam. Then the push string trimmer is tied up in barb wire and the Ariens mower threw a drive belt for the third time today. Something is wrong with the design on that mower, I've never had a problem with drive belts. Seems to be inadequate tension on the belt. I'll take it apart and see what its unhappiness is. Drew. Barb wire likes anything it can snag. Best thing is a pair of double leather palm gloves. Lay them out in the sun or run through the washer and dryer. Get that leather dried out. I know it's stiff but that's what you want with barbed wire. New soft leather just cuts too easy.
